Prepare for the Snowflake Certification Test. Revise with questions and structured exercises, each complete with hints and explanations. Ace your exam!

Each practice test/flash card set has 50 randomly selected questions from a bank of over 500. You'll get a new set of questions each time!

Practice this question and more.


What feature allows users to create data warehouses in Snowflake?

  1. Data Sharing

  2. Virtual Warehouses

  3. Data Staging

  4. Tasks and Streams

The correct answer is: Virtual Warehouses

The feature that enables users to create data warehouses in Snowflake is Virtual Warehouses. Virtual Warehouses are essentially compute resources provisioned by Snowflake that allow for on-demand processing and querying of data stored in Snowflake's cloud platform. Each Virtual Warehouse can be scaled up or down based on the needs of the workload, allowing for flexibility in resource allocation. These Virtual Warehouses work independently from each other, meaning multiple users or applications can simultaneously execute queries without impacting performance. This separation of compute and storage is a fundamental aspect of Snowflake’s architecture, which allows for optimized performance. Users can create multiple Virtual Warehouses to handle different projects or workloads, while also benefiting from the automatic scaling capabilities that Snowflake provides. The other features mentioned, such as Data Sharing, Data Staging, and Tasks and Streams, support various functionalities within Snowflake but do not pertain directly to the creation of data warehouses. Data Sharing, for example, facilitates sharing of data across Snowflake accounts, while Data Staging involves temporary storage for data before it is loaded into tables. Tasks and Streams deal with managing and automating data pipelines, which is important for data processing but does not relate to the foundational aspect of creating data warehouses.